Centrifugal Pumps for Student Training at Engineering College
Water Recirculation System for an Engineering College
With fluid mechanics being so relevant in engineering and pumps being used across so many different industries, most universities and colleges have live pumping stations in their engineering labs, thus it is quite common for apprentice engineers to have at least basic pump training.
We were contacted by one of the main engineering colleges in the UK as they required two centrifugal pumps for one of their facilities in the north west of England. The idea was to have a real-life water recirculation system installed with a standby arrangement where the students can actually see the units in operation, making it easier for them to understand liquid behaviour and flow velocity at different pressures and operating speeds. They also wanted the engineering students to have the ability to dismantle and reassemble the pumps so that they get familiar with all the mechanical components within. Due to the nature of the application, the units needed to be long coupled so that the students could appreciate how the pump and motor shaft are joined together by the coupling as well as being able to disassemble the pumps quicker.
Operating the pumps at different speeds, flow rates and pressures meant it was likely for them to be working at their limits, so although the pumps are only being used for educational purposes they have to be quite robust to avoid failure or premature wear.
Supply of 2 Easy to Maintain Horizontal Long Coupled Centrifugal Pumps and Wearing Parts
We supplied two of our XHLE horizontal long coupled centrifugal pumps with 2.2 kW ABB motors, the supplied units are capable of delivering 11 m³/h at 22 metres of head, we also provided the customer with a couple of spare mechanical seals, gaskets and bearings should they require to replace any of the components due to wear. These were the ideal solution for our customer due to their long coupled design, the operator can access the components within the pump head without having to remove the motor, furthermore the back pull out design means the operator can remove the motor while the wet end remains connected to the pipework.
Our North Ridge XHLE end suction, long coupled, single stage centrifugal pump range is designed to handle clean or moderately dirty low viscosity fluids, they comply with DIN 24255 standards which means they are dimensionally interchangeable with many of the most common models, allowing our customers to replace their existing old pumps without having to make any pipework modifications. This range is available in a wide variety of sizes and configurations, the largest model can produce a maximum flow rate of 600 m³/h, ATEX (explosion proof) versions are also available upon request.
Specific details of the pumps supplied are as follows:
Model: | XHLE end suction, long coupled, single stage centrifugal pump |
Materials: | Cast iron casing and impeller, stainless-steel shaft |
Flow rate: | 11m³/h |
Head: | 22m |
Inlet/Outlet: | DN50 / DN32 |
Motor: | 2.2 kW, 2900RPM, IP55 |
